overinflated

English

Verb

overinflated

  1. simple past tense and past participle of overinflate

Adjective

overinflated (comparative more overinflated, superlative most overinflated)

  1. Inflated; exaggerated
    • 2009 January 29, “Obituary letter: John Fairfax”, in The Guardian:
      As a callow sixth-former with an overinflated sense of my own poetic importance, I was in need of friendly advice and encouragement.
